Will Perianal Hematoma Go Away On Its Own

While perianal hematomas can be quite uncomfortable and painful in some cases, they usually heal on their own within a week. In more severe cases, your doctor might make a small incision to drain the blood or remove a blood clot. Regardless of whether you need treatment, you should be feeling better within a matter of days.

A perianal haematoma cannot be pushed back inside. Its origin is on the outside where it stays. Most of the swelling and the pain relate to toxins that are produced by the blood within the tissues, causing inflammation. The options rest between either conservative (do nothing) or incision and evacuation.

The main symptoms of a perianal haematoma include the following: A black or blue lump on the outside of the anus Pain, especially when going to the toilet Possible bleeding after passing a stool (if it tears or bursts)

10 Things You Need to Know About Perianal Hematomas – Facty

A perianal hematoma forms when the small blood vessels in the anus break due to injury or excessive pressure on the anus. Some perianal hematomas resolve on their own, while others require specialist treatment. Symptoms Perianal hematomas present as a collection of blood, usually blue or deep purple, under the skin around the anus.

How long does it take for a perianal hematoma to go away?

The swelling and pain of the hematoma will go away. This takes from 1 to 4 weeks, depending on the size of the hematoma. The skin over the hematoma may turn bluish then brown and yellow as the blood is dissolved and absorbed. Usually, this only takes a couple of weeks but can last months. Perianal Haematoma – Dr Andrew Renaut, Surgeon

A perianal haematoma, wrongly called a thrombosed external pile or external haemorrhoid, is a collection of blood within the skin around the anus. It is due to a ruptured blood vessel within the skin usually caused by some minor trauma such as something hard within the stool. Patients can be forgiven for mistaking a perianal haematoma for a …

Perianal hematoma | Pezim Clinic

A perianal hematoma is a collection of blood under the surface of the skin at the edge of the anal opening. Perianal hematomas are caused by a traumatic rupture of a small blood vessel in this area due to high pressures resulting from straining. Many people with a perianal hematoma can recall lifting something heavy, moving house, carrying …
